The ongoing hearing in the Patna High Court on the election petition challenging the election of Law Minister Shamim Ahmed in the Bihar government will continue. This election petition has been filed by Shyam Bihari Prasad, which is listed for hearing in the single bench of Justice Navneet Kumar Pandey. However, to dismiss it, Minister Shamim Ahmed has also filed a petition. After listening to the arguments of both the sides, the court has rejected the petition of the minister. On the other hand, the court has rejected the petition challenging the election of State Forest and Environment Minister Tej Pratap Yadav.

Hearing will continue on the petition challenging the election of Minister Shamim Ahmed

The petition challenging the election of minister Shamim Ahmed was heard in a single bench of Navneet Kumar Pandey. In the hearing, senior advocate SD Sanjay, on behalf of the petitioner, told the court that at the time of filing nomination papers, two criminal cases were pending against Minister Shamim Ahmed, whose information he has given to his political party ie RJD, in which Raxaul police station was involved. The final form has been filed in the case, which was also accepted by the court. The court has fixed the date on May 18 for hearing on settlement of issues to decide the issues in this case.

Election petition filed against Minister Tej Pratap withdrawn

On the other hand, petitioner Vijay Kumar Yadav on Monday withdrew the election petition challenging the election of RJD supremo and state government minister Tej Pratap Yadav from Hasanpur assembly constituency. Hearing on this election petition was going on in the single bench of Justice Sunil Kumar Panwar. Tej Pratap Yadav’s advocate Jagannath Singh said that the petitioner had filed this election petition citing Section 100 of the Representation of the People Act, 1951 to declare Tej Pratap Yadav’s election invalid.
